Analysis Summary
CVE-2024-34579
Fuji Electric Alpha5 Smart is vulnerable to a stack-based buffer overflow, caused by improper bounds checking by the parsing of C5V file. By persuading a victim to open a specially crafted file, a remote attacker could overflow a buffer and execute code in the context of the current process.
